Jamie Lester's team loses but he survives

articlemain

Jamie Lester has held on to his place in the Apprentice for another week.

The Jewish property developer avoided being fired by Lord Sugar despite being a member of losing team Synergy.

He clashed with project manager Sandeesh Samra early on in the task, which was to create and sell a “virtual experience” to members of the public at London’s Westfield shopping centre.

Appointed as a runner, he told Sandeesh that he would be wasted in the role and compared it to working as a delivery man.

Despite a shambolic effort by team Apollo, Synergy made a profit of £222.97, nearly £40 less than their rivals.

However Jamie was not taken into the boardroom and Lord Sugar fired Sandeesh, criticising the lack of planning.
